We classify noncompact homogeneous spaces which are Einstein and asymptotically harmonic. This completes the classification of Riemannian harmonic spaces in the homogeneous case: Any simply connected homogeneous harmonic space is flat, or rank-one symmetric, or a nonsymmetric Damek-Ricci space. A Riemannian manifold is called harmonic if its volume density function expressed in polar coordinates centered at any point is radial. Flat and rank-one symmetric spaces are harmonic.
